Behind the Scenes with Zamgolbers
The group’s producer, Jeong Ilho, describes his deep passion for musical storytelling.
Please introduce Zamgolbers and share what traits or skills each member adds to the group!
Hello, I'm Jeong Ilho, the producer of Zamgolbers. Zamgolbers consists of four male artists: Ahn Junheon, who has a husky voice, Jung Yoon Seop, who is in charge of vocal techniques, Kim Yong, the pillar of the team, and [me].
For those who have not heard your music before, how would you describe it to them? How would you finish the sentence “Zamgolbers is ___” or “Zamgolbers’ music is ___”?
“Zamgolbers is healing,” “As a YouTube creator, Zamgolbers provides fun with various artists and music,” and “Zamgolbers’ music contains deep messages.”
How has Zamgolbers changed over the years?
Zamgolbers [was] started by Ahn Junheon in 2018. Thinking he needed a team as he grew his YouTube channel, he started to gather members who each had their own abilities. Over time, I began to feel the need for [releasing more original] music and started making albums. I made various attempts to melt [different] voices into one piece of music. Over time, Zamgolbers divided roles: [I] completely focus on Zamgolbers' music, [and the others focus on] YouTube. In a way, Zamgolbers can be viewed as a YouTube channel name, artist name, and team name.
Please describe your newest single, “Flower Seed”!
“Flower Seed” contains a message in the rock band sound that says, “We can all bloom like pretty flowers.” Life is not easy, come to think of it. We live by facing various events and unexpected accidents. I saw a dandelion flower blooming on the rooftop [and thought,] “That flower [came] from somewhere… We must have all started [as] the seeds of flowers!” I wanted to give a message of hope to all the flower seeds.
Please talk about each of these songs:
“The first farewell”: It's my personal favorite. Human beings go through [all kinds of] farewells. When a dog that I raised for a long time dies, when I lose my favorite doll… I wanted to capture in music the original image of when human beings first encounter the feeling of “farewell.”
“All is well”: Korean society can't afford it. Busy studying, busy finding a job, busy getting married, [too] busy to live. So many people are getting tired. I just wanted to say, “You're doing great.”
“Lalala”: On a weekend morning, I imagined a fairy with wings flying through the window and grabbing me by the wrists: “Come on out. Let's go!” How exciting [would] a trip like that be? How happy [would it be to get] away from daily routine? Traveling takes time and money, so courage is needed to go on a trip. I wanted to convey the courage to go on a trip to people.
“bring you happiness”: Zamgolbers are YouTube creators and artists, Zamgolbers’s videos bring laughter and fun to many people, and Zamgolbers conveys various emotions to many people through music. What is the ultimate goal of all this? It is to lead you to happiness. That is what we are doing in many ways. So we wanted to tell our fans, “Zamgolbers will bring you happiness.”
Do you ever have creative disagreements? If so, how do you handle them?
We've been together for too long. That's why I can tell what [they’re] thinking just by looking [into their] eyes. And we respect and understand each other; we make decisions by having enough conversations [with a] mediator at the center - that's me. I think [I was] born with this ability. I deal with issues so coldly that people around me are afraid.
What are some of the proudest moments of your career so far?
It is good when I make a lot of money. Of course, it is also good when many people listen to my music. But the best is when I hold a concert. I am most proud of the moments when I see fans who cheer for me offline. I am really happy to see music that I make in the corner of my room actually [be sung] along to in front of my eyes.
What is next for Zamgolbers?
[We] aim to reach one million [YouTube subscribers]. I thought 100,000 would be great, 200,000 would be the best… And now I think I have to hit one million. And Zamgolbers' music has a lot of work to do. I'm going to make many albums and [have many] concerts. My goal is to get more people to listen to Zamgolbers' music.
What are your longer-term career goals?
Many people love my music. Thank you from the bottom of my heart. In fact, [that is] enough. But I always have a goal in my heart: [become] Korea's Number 1 Billboard Artist. Now, raising my daughter, I spend a little less time on music, but I live thinking about becoming the best one day.
Lastly, is there anything else you want to say about yourself or your music?
I love music so much. As an engineering student, I dropped out of college and started studying music just because I wanted to do music. More than ten years have passed. My [love of] music is that desperate. I plan to make good music for the rest of my life. There are so many messages I want to express in music, so I plan to make them one by one.
